IBM: Introduction to Containers, Kubernetes and OpenShift

IBM: Introduction to Containers, Kubernetes and OpenShift

by IBM

About this Course

This beginner-level course focuses on how to build cloud-native applications using state-of-the-art containerization technologies such as Docker, Kubernetes, OpenShift, and Istio. Learners will understand how to deploy and scale applications in various cloud environments, including public, private, and hybrid clouds.

What Students Will Learn

  • Moving applications using containers across different environments efficiently.
  • Building and deploying cloud-native applications utilizing Docker, Kubernetes, OpenShift, and Istio.
  • Using Kubernetes architecture for setting up and managing containers throughout their life cycle.
  • Creating and managing resources like pods and services using YAML deployment files.

Course Pre-requisites

This course is suitable for learners who have basic cloud and programming knowledge, and it is recommended that they complete the "Introduction to Cloud Computing" course or have familiarity with command lines and shell commands.

Course Topics

  • Container Basics and Docker
  • Container lifecycle management using Kubernetes
  • Advanced deployment techniques and scaling applications in a cloud environment
  • Introduction and deep-dive into OpenShift
  • Using Istio for advanced networking, monitoring, and securing of containers

Who Should Enroll

This course is designed for professionals aspiring to careers in cloud solutions such as Cloud Developers, Cloud Architects, Cloud System Engineers, DevOps Engineers, and Cloud Networking Specialists.

Applications of Course Concepts

Skills learned in this course can be applied in practical scenarios like managing and scaling containerized applications in real-world cloud environments, improving software delivery speed and efficiency, and contributing to the architecture and design of new cloud solutions.

Syllabus Overview

  • Module 1: Understanding and Using Containers and Docker
  • Module 2: Mastering Kubernetes for Orchestration
  • Module 3: Advanced Kubernetes Features
  • Module 4: Complete Overview of the Kubernetes Ecosystem with OpenShift and Istio
  • Module 5: Final Project and Exam
Enroll Now
Course Page   IBM: Introduction to Containers, Kubernetes and OpenShift